> In fluxus README file that comes with the ver. 0.14 source, I see
> there are requirements for many packages which version number is ahead
> of Ubuntu's repository, so can you check out their websites and
> compile & install newest versions.. especially the ODE
> http://www.ode.org/download.html <-- I didn't succeed after trying to
> compile from the Version-numbered source releases but downloading from
> the Snapshot works. You just have to run sh autogen.sh before doing
> configure, make, make install.
